5"""
6Simple Bot to send timed Telegram messages.
7
8This Bot uses the Application class to handle the bot and the JobQueue to send
9timed messages.
10
11First, a few handler functions are defined. Then, those functions are passed to
12the Application and registered at their respective places.
13Then, the bot is started and runs until we press Ctrl-C on the command line.
14
15Usage:
16Basic Alarm Bot example, sends a message after a set time.
17Press Ctrl-C on the command line or send a signal to the process to stop the
18bot.
19
20Note:
21To use the JobQueue, you must install PTB via
22`pip install python-telegram-bot[job-queue]`
23"""

25import logging
26
27from telegram import __version__ as TG_VER
28
29try:
30 from telegram import __version_info__
31except ImportError:
32 __version_info__ = (0, 0, 0, 0, 0) # type: ignore[assignment]
33
34if __version_info__ < (20, 0, 0, "alpha", 1):
35 raise RuntimeError(
36 f"This example is not compatible with your current PTB version {TG_VER}. To view the "
37 f"{TG_VER} version of this example, "
38 f"visit https://docs.python-telegram-bot.org/en/v{TG_VER}/examples.html"
39 )
40from telegram import Update
41from telegram.ext import Application, CommandHandler, ContextTypes
42
43# Enable logging
44logging.basicConfig(
45 format="%(asctime)s - %(name)s - %(levelname)s - %(message)s", level=logging.INFO
46)
47
48
49# Define a few command handlers. These usually take the two arguments update and
50# context.
51# Best practice would be to replace context with an underscore,
52# since context is an unused local variable.
53# This being an example and not having context present confusing beginners,
54# we decided to have it present as context.
55async def start(update: Update, context: ContextTypes.DEFAULT_TYPE) -> None:
56 """Sends explanation on how to use the bot."""
57 await update.message.reply_text("Hi! Use /set <seconds> to set a timer")
58
59
60async def alarm(context: ContextTypes.DEFAULT_TYPE) -> None:
61 """Send the alarm message."""
62 job = context.job
63 await context.bot.send_message(job.chat_id, text=f"Beep! {job.data} seconds are over!")
64
65
66def remove_job_if_exists(name: str, context: ContextTypes.DEFAULT_TYPE) -> bool:
67 """Remove job with given name. Returns whether job was removed."""
68 current_jobs = context.job_queue.get_jobs_by_name(name)
69 if not current_jobs:
70 return False
71 for job in current_jobs:
72 job.schedule_removal()
73 return True
74
75
76async def set_timer(update: Update, context: ContextTypes.DEFAULT_TYPE) -> None:
77 """Add a job to the queue."""
78 chat_id = update.effective_message.chat_id
79 try:
80 # args[0] should contain the time for the timer in seconds
81 due = float(context.args[0])
82 if due < 0:
83 await update.effective_message.reply_text("Sorry we can not go back to future!")
84 return
85
86 job_removed = remove_job_if_exists(str(chat_id), context)
87 context.job_queue.run_once(alarm, due, chat_id=chat_id, name=str(chat_id), data=due)
88
89 text = "Timer successfully set!"
90 if job_removed:
91 text += " Old one was removed."
92 await update.effective_message.reply_text(text)
93
94 except (IndexError, ValueError):
95 await update.effective_message.reply_text("Usage: /set <seconds>")
96
97
98async def unset(update: Update, context: ContextTypes.DEFAULT_TYPE) -> None:
99 """Remove the job if the user changed their mind."""
100 chat_id = update.message.chat_id
101 job_removed = remove_job_if_exists(str(chat_id), context)
102 text = "Timer successfully cancelled!" if job_removed else "You have no active timer."
103 await update.message.reply_text(text)
104
105
106def main() -> None:
107 """Run bot."""
108 # Create the Application and pass it your bot's token.
109 application = Application.builder().token("TOKEN").build()
110
111 # on different commands - answer in Telegram
112 application.add_handler(CommandHandler(["start", "help"], start))
113 application.add_handler(CommandHandler("set", set_timer))
114 application.add_handler(CommandHandler("unset", unset))
115
116 # Run the bot until the user presses Ctrl-C
117 application.run_polling()
118
119
120if __name__ == "__main__":
121 main()
